Jaipur: A court decision that could impact Sachin Pilot's fight against the Congress will be announced on Friday. Until that decision, the Rajasthan Speaker will defer action against Sachin Pilot and 18 other rebel MLAs, the High Court said today. Team Pilot has challenged disqualification notices served by the Speaker last week for "anti-party activities".
There is nothing to show the Rajasthan Speaker "applied his mind" while serving disqualification notices to Sachin Pilot and 18 other Congress rebel MLAs, senior lawyer Mukul Rohatgi argued today in the Rajasthan High Court. As the court heard team Pilot's challenge to the notices served last week for "anti-party activities", Rajasthan Chief Minister Ashok Gehlot held the third meeting with Congress MLAs at a resort in Jaipur, where he is guarding his flock against what he alleges is a conspiracy against his government.
On Monday, Mr Gehlot sharpened its attack on Sachin Pilot, with the Chief Minister calling him "useless" and another loyalist alleging that the dissident Congress leader himself offered him crores to switch sides.
Mr Pilot reacted sharply, saying he will take the MLA to court.
Union minister Gajendra Singh Shekhawat confirmed he has received a notice from Rajasthan police, after the Congress claimed he figures in audio clips suggesting a "conspiracy" to topple the Congress government in Rajasthan.
The BJP had earlier demanded a CBI inquiry into "illegal" phone-tapping by the state government. But, in what could be a move to pre-empt it, the state government has withdrawn its "general consent" to the agency to investigate criminal cases.

CBI Questions Ashok Gehlot's Aide Over Cop Suicide Amid Political Crisis
The CBI today questioned the Officer on Special Duty to Rajasthan Chief Minister Ashok Gehlot in connection with the death allegedly by suicide of a police officer in May. Congress MLA Krishna Poonia, who was questioned yesterday by the agency in connection with the case, too has been called for another round of questioning later today.
The CBI questioning comes at a time when Ashok Gehlot's government faces a political storm after Sachin Pilot's rebellion and his subsequent sacking as Deputy Chief Minister and the chief of the Congress unit of Rajasthan.
Deva Ram Saini, the Officer on Special Duty to the Rajasthan Chief Minister, was called to the probe agency's office in Jaipur where he was questioned for over two hours. A team of special crime unit of the CBI from Delhi is in Jaipur to record statements as part of investigation into the police officer's death.

Omar Abdullah Threatens To Sue Over Congress Leader Bhupesh Baghel's Sachin Pilot Dig
National Conference leader Omar Abdullah today threatened legal action against Chhattisgarh Chief Minister Bhupesh Baghel for implying that Congress rebel Sachin Pilot's moves were linked to he and his father being released from detention in Kashmir earlier this year.
